I’ve spending an inordinate amount of time trying to dissect which companies are likely to benefit the most from a spike in CapEx spending by cable companies. More specifically, I’ve been focusing on the “Cable Backhaul” issue. This abstract already tells us who the players might be, but after digging around some more I keep coming back only to Ciena (CIEN) as the one I feel comfortable with. Not mentioned but now on my radar screen as possible beneficiaries are Acme Packet (APKT) and Keynote Systems (KEYN).

F5 Networks’ (FFIV) acquisition of privately held Acopia Networks was... puzzling? Yes, I’m late catching up to that story (the deal was announced August 6), but from the price action of FFIV it does not look like I missed much. My sense is that in a few quarters this move is going to reveal itself as less than “brilliant”; however, big picture, I much rather buy FFIV at $35 with the overhang of this deal, than at $45 without it. And buying a bit I did, leaving room for more at lower prices.

The WSJ today reports that bond issuance surged in August as investment-grade companies replaced non-existent Commercial Paper sales with longer dated bonds. We can only presume that those bonds were more expensive than CP. In an environment of declining revenue growth, and operating expenses already gnawed to the bone, any cost increases are much more likely to start falling to the bottom line – which seems to be the last leg of the market stool.
